Reference specification
| Item | Value |
|---|---|
| Model | Galex 5 |
| Brand | Freemax |
| Category | Vape Pens |
| Battery | 1300 mAh |
| Output range | 5-80 W |
| Capacity | 2.0 ml |
| Charging | USB-C fast charge |
| Coil options | 0.8 / 1.2 ohm |
| Carton quantity | 120 units |

Checklist
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.

Frequently asked questions
What information should a Galex 5 enquiry include?
Model, quantity per SKU, destination, preferred incoterm and target delivery window.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
